What Safety Harbor's Climate Actually Does to Siding
Salt Air and Humidity
Proximity to Old Tampa Bay means airborne salt settles on exterior surfaces and accelerates corrosion of fasteners, trim hardware, and any siding material that isn't dimensionally stable when it absorbs moisture. Humidity that rarely drops keeps siding damp longer after rain, which is exactly the condition that lets mold, mildew, and wood rot take hold behind and within the material itself.
UV Exposure
Florida sun is harder on exterior finishes than most manufacturers' national warranties assume. Paint film breaks down faster, colors fade unevenly depending on sun exposure per elevation, and some siding substrates become brittle under sustained heat and UV, which shows up as cracking at fastener points and panel edges.
Wind-Driven Rain and Storm Gusts
Pinellas County sees wind-driven rain that gets forced sideways into laps, seams, and butt joints — the exact places where a siding installation is either done right or starts failing. During tropical systems, wind loads test every fastener and every piece of flashing. Siding that wasn't installed to manufacturer spec, or that uses fastening patterns rated for calmer climates, is where storm damage concentrates first.
Why We Only Install James Hardie in This Area
We get asked regularly why we don't offer vinyl siding, LP SmartSide, or budget fiber cement alternatives like Cemplank or Allura. The honest answer is that we've made a professional judgment call based on how these products perform specifically in Gulf Coast conditions over the long run, not a claim that they're unusable everywhere.
- Vinyl siding can soften and warp in sustained high heat, and its impact resistance and wind ratings vary widely by product tier — in a hurricane-exposed county, that's a gamble we don't want to make on a homeowner's behalf.
- LP SmartSide is an engineered wood product, and any wood-based substrate in a humid, salt-air coastal environment carries a higher moisture-management burden. Get an installation detail wrong — caulking, flashing, ground clearance — and wood-based siding is far less forgiving than fiber cement.
- Unfinished or primed wood (spruce, cedar) demands a maintenance schedule most homeowners don't keep up with, and Florida's UV and humidity combination punishes any lapse in that schedule quickly.
- Generic fiber cement without a factory-baked finish still needs field painting, which means the coating is only as good as the installer's paint job and the maintenance cycle that follows.
James Hardie fiber cement is non-combustible, engineered specifically for humid climates through its HZ5 product line, and comes with a factory-applied ColorPlus finish that's baked on rather than field-painted — which matters enormously under Pinellas County sun. It resists moisture intrusion, holds up to salt air better than wood-based alternatives, and carries a strong transferable warranty when installed to Hardie's published specifications. What a Correct Siding Replacement Involves
Full Tear-Off, Not Overlay
We remove existing siding down to the sheathing rather than installing over it. Covering old siding traps moisture and hides problems that need to be addressed before new material goes up — it's a shortcut that costs homeowners later.
Sheathing and Substrate Inspection
Once the old siding is off, we inspect the sheathing for rot, delamination, or storm damage that was hidden underneath. In a coastal climate like Safety Harbor's, it's common to find some degree of moisture damage at wall penetrations, corners, and lower wall sections, especially on older homes.
Weather-Resistive Barrier and Flashing
A correctly installed water-resistive barrier and properly integrated flashing around windows, doors, and penetrations is what actually keeps wind-driven rain out — the siding itself is the second line of defense, not the first. This step gets rushed on low-bid jobs and it's where most premature siding failures start.
Installation to Manufacturer Spec
James Hardie publishes specific fastening patterns, clearances, and gapping requirements for high-wind, coastal climate zones. Following them exactly is what keeps the product's warranty valid and what actually gives it the wind and moisture performance it's engineered for. This includes proper ground clearance, correct nail placement, and sealed joints at seams and trim.
Local Siding Replacement Checklist
- Confirm the current siding failure mode — moisture damage, storm damage, or just cosmetic wear — before deciding on full replacement versus repair
- Verify sheathing condition once old siding is removed, not just from a visual exterior inspection
- Confirm the installer is following manufacturer-published fastening and clearance specs for your wind zone
- Ask specifically about flashing details at windows, doors, and any wall penetrations
- Choose a ColorPlus factory finish rather than field-applied paint for long-term color and coating performance
- Get warranty terms in writing, including what's required to keep the warranty transferable if you sell the home

Cost Factors for Siding Replacement
Every home is different, but the factors below are what actually move the price on a Safety Harbor siding replacement. We avoid quoting invented price ranges here — your estimate will reflect your home's specifics.
| Factor | Why It Matters |
|---|---|
| Home size and wall complexity | More square footage and more corners, gables, and trim details mean more material and labor |
| Existing substrate condition | Rotted or damaged sheathing found during tear-off requires repair before new siding goes on |
| Siding profile and Hardie product line | Lap width, shingle-style panels, and board-and-batten each have different material and labor costs |
| ColorPlus finish selection | Factory-finished color options vary in cost versus primed panels intended for field painting |
| Trim and accessory scope | Full trim replacement alongside siding adds cost but ensures a consistent moisture barrier and finished look |
| Access and site conditions | Landscaping, multiple stories, or tight lot lines can affect labor time |

Signs Your Safety Harbor Home May Need Siding Replacement
- Visible cracking, warping, or buckling in siding panels
- Soft spots or discoloration that suggest moisture has gotten behind the siding
- Paint that's peeling, chalking heavily, or fading unevenly by elevation
- Gaps opening up at seams, corners, or trim joints
- Rising energy bills that may point to a compromised weather barrier
- Visible storm damage after high wind events
